There are 4 ways to get from Turnu Măgurele to Ruse by bus, train, or car
Select an option below to see step-by-step directions and to compare ticket prices and travel times in Rome2Rio's travel planner.
Bus
best- Take the bus from Turnu Măgurele to Bucureşti Autogara DLS
- Take the bus from Buchurest to Ruse
5h 26m$14–18Bus, train
- Take the bus from Turnu Măgurele to Bucureşti Autogara DLS
- Take the train from Bucuresti Nord to Ruse1095 / ...
7h$20–22Drive 119.4 km
- Drive from Turnu Măgurele to Ruse119.4 km
2h 8m$19–28Bus via Alexandria
- Take the bus from Turnu Măgurele to Alexandria
- Take the bus from Alexandria to Bucuresti Autogara 13 Septembrie
- Take the bus from Bucharest Horoscop Hotel to Ruse Central Bus Station
7h 6m
Questions & Answers
The cheapest way to get from Turnu Măgurele to Ruse is to bus which costs $13 - $18 and takes 5h 26m.
The fastest way to get from Turnu Măgurele to Ruse is to drive which takes 2h 8m and costs $19 - $28.
No, there is no direct bus from Turnu Măgurele to Ruse. However, there are services departing from Turnu Măgurele and arriving at Ruse via Buchurest. The journey, including transfers, takes approximately 5h 26m.
The distance between Turnu Măgurele and Ruse is 214 km. The road distance is 119.4 km.
The best way to get from Turnu Măgurele to Ruse without a car is to bus which takes 5h 26m and costs $13 - $18.
It takes approximately 5h 26m to get from Turnu Măgurele to Ruse, including transfers.
Turnu Măgurele to Ruse bus services, operated by DLS Bus, depart from Turnu Măgurele station.
Turnu Măgurele to Ruse bus services, operated by DLS Bus, arrive at Bucureşti Autogara DLS station.
Yes, the driving distance between Turnu Măgurele to Ruse is 119 km. It takes approximately 2h 8m to drive from Turnu Măgurele to Ruse.
There are 210+ hotels available in Ruse.
What companies run services between Turnu Măgurele, Romania and Ruse, Bulgaria?
You can take a bus from Turnu Măgurele to Ruse via Bucureşti Autogara DLS and Buchurest in around 5h 26m.
Transport is disrupted due to the Russia-Ukraine war. Read more
- Phone
- 0219521
- petitii@cfrcalatori.ro
- Website
- cfrcalatori.ro
Train from Bucuresti Nord to Ruse
- Ave. Duration
- 2h 54m
- Frequency
- Twice daily
- Estimated price
- $14–16
- Website
- https://www.cfrcalatori.ro/en/
- Phone
- 021.312.65.91
- office@dlsbus.ro
- Website
- dlsbus.ro
Bus from Turnu Măgurele to Bucureşti Autogara DLS
- Ave. Duration
- 2h 57m
- Frequency
- Every 4 hours
- Estimated price
- $6
- Schedules at
- dlsbus.ro
- Phone
- +359 899199328
- omega_group@abv.bg
- Website
- bgrazpisanie.com
Bus from Buchurest to Ruse
- Ave. Duration
- 1h 20m
- Frequency
- Twice a week
- Estimated price
- $8–12
- Website
- https://bgrazpisanie.com/en/transport_company/omega+group+84
- Phone
- 0751.323.206
- contact@florintrans.ro
- Website
- florintrans.ro
Bus from Turnu Măgurele to Alexandria
- Ave. Duration
- 1h
- Frequency
- Twice daily
- Schedules at
- florintrans.ro
Bus from Alexandria to Bucuresti Autogara 13 Septembrie
- Ave. Duration
- 1h 53m
- Frequency
- Every 3 hours
- Schedules at
- florintrans.ro
- Phone
- +359 (0) 877 34 47 47
- pegasus@pegasusbg.com
- Website
- pegasusbg.com
Bus from Bucharest Horoscop Hotel to Ruse Central Bus Station
- Ave. Duration
- 1h 40m
- Frequency
- 4 times a day
- Estimated price
- $16–19
- Website
- https://pegasusbg.com/
Want to know more about travelling around the world?
Rome2Rio's Travel Guide series provide vital information for the global traveller. Read our range of informative guides on popular transport routes and companies - including Travelling around the UAE, How to travel India's Golden Triangle, and Best ways to travel around Australia - to help you get the most out of your next trip.











